Update: I keep seeing people use regular PVA glue for spine lining and it's going to crack in a year
Honestly, after seeing three customer repairs this month from binders using Elmer's instead of flexible bookbinding glue, I need to ask, what flexible adhesive are you all actually using for your spines?

Customer repairs from binders using Elmer's" is so real. I had a book I fixed for a friend come back to me in pieces, the spine just shattered. It was a perfectly good cover, but the whole text block fell out because the glue turned into a brittle plastic sheet. Now I only use Jade 403, that stuff stays flexible forever.
